Grizz Chapman, the actor best known for playing Tracy Jordan’s loyal entourage member on the hit NBC sitcom 30 Rock, has died at the age of 52.

According to Variety, Chapman died on Friday. His death was confirmed by his longtime representative, though no official cause of death has been publicly released.

Chapman became a fan favourite for portraying "Grizz", one of Tracy Morgan’s soft-spoken bodyguards and closest companions on 30 Rock. He appeared in 80 episodes of the Tina Fey-created comedy series during its seven-season run.

His longtime co-star Kevin Brown, who played Dot Com on the series, paid tribute to Chapman on social media following news of his death.

Beyond 30 Rock, Chapman also appeared in shows including The Blacklist, Blue Bloods and The Good Fight. He additionally created a YouTube sketch-comedy series titled Grizz Chroniclez.

Multiple reports stated Chapman had privately battled serious health issues for years, including kidney disease and dialysis treatments. He previously underwent a kidney transplant in 2010 and later became a spokesperson for the National Kidney Foundation to raise awareness about hypertension and kidney disease.

Chapman is survived by his wife and two children.
